Electro-Optical Frequency Measurement System.

Abstract

An electro-optical frequency measurement system for use in the instantaneous measurement of multisignal radar emitter frequencies, was designed and breadboarded. The system is designed with a crystal delay line to transform the input electrical RF time function into an ultrasonic space function. The investigation performed preliminary to system design, the derivations used in system design, and the breadboard model constructed for the program are described. Future work will include the test and evaluation of the breadboard hardware. (Author)
